Esri Inc., Redlands, CA 92 373 Summary Abstract: Artificial Intelligence ( AI) ha s received tremendous attention from academia, industry, and the general public in recent years. The integration of geography and AI, or GeoAI, provides novel approaches for addressing a variety of problems in the natural environment and our human society . This entry briefly reviews the recent development of AI with a focus on machine learning and deep learning approaches . We discuss the integration of AI with geography and particularly geographic information science, and present a number of GeoAI applicatio ns and p ossible future directions. Definitions 1. Artificial Intelligence: The study and design of machines or computational methods that can perform tasks that normally require human intelligence. Description/body 1. AI and Geography Artificial Intelligence (AI) has received tremendous attention in recent years from academia, industry, and the general public. Despite its recent popularity, the field was born back in 1956 at a workshop at Dartmouth College (McCarthy 1956) .
